My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Starlight is a 3 month old, female Domestic Short Hair kitten with bright eyes and a spark of curiosity that shows more every day. Her beginning was rough. She was found with her siblings trapped under a deck on a bitterlycold night right before a storm rolled in.
Taming took time, but Starlight has blossomed beautifully with patient handling. She now enjoys gentle interaction and is learning how wonderful people can be. New situations can still feel big for her, yet she recovers quickly with reassurance.
Starlight will do best in an adult only, cat experienced home. A small introductory space will help her transition safely. With understanding humans, she will grow into a loving, loyal cat who never forgets the people who believed in her.
